Chlorophyll molecules trap solar energy during photosynthesis. These pigments are located in the chloroplasts of plant cells and absorb sunlight to initiate the process of converting carbon dioxide and water into glucose and oxygen. Chlorophyll molecules capture light energy through their structure, specifically by absorbing certain wavelengths of light.
Chloroplasts and solar panels both trap solar power from the Sun and converts it to energy so function the main organism or device. In a calculator, solar power trapped is being converted to electrical energy so that it does not require batteries to operate. In chloroplasts, solar power is being used to make food for the plant.
